1996 (VIII)

Term of office: 2nd of April 1996 - 11th of April 1997 (374 days)

Name of "Society Computer Administrator" role changed to "Computer Systems Officer" upon constitutional amendment. It is worth noting that, prior to the amendment, "Computer Systems Officer" was an informal nickname for the role ("Equipment Officer" was another). This was probably due to the widely-held belief that the constitutionally mandated title did not accurately describe the role, hence the change.

Public-Relations Officer role abolished.
